International Journal of Rock Mechanics and Mining Sciences, vol. 37(5), pp 877-8781365-1609http://hdl.handle.net/10204/583Copyright: 2000 Pergamon-Elsevier Science LtdThis paper is about the reply to discussion by E. Siebrits and S. L. Crouch regarding the paper "A two-dimensional linear variation displacement discontinuity method for three-layered elastic media". The purpose of the paper was to apply a superposition scheme to a boundary element method (BEM) which can model, practically and efficiently, a general three-layered elastic medium.
